WebConcept note-1: -Animals that cannot generate internal heat are known as poikilotherms (poy-KIL-ah-therms), or cold-blooded animals.Insects, worms, fish, amphibians, and reptiles fall into this category-all creatures except mammals and birds. Concept note-2: -Cold-blooded animals do not maintain a constant body temperature.They get their heat from … WebThe meaning of POIKILOTHERM is an organism (such as a frog) with a variable body temperature that tends to fluctuate with and is similar to or slightly higher than the temperature of its environment : a cold-blooded organism. WebThe poikilotherms are otherwise known as cold blooded animals. Their body temperature fluctuates according to change of the temperature in the surroundings e.g. fishes, amphibians, reptiles and invertebrates. WebJul 7, 2024 · Poikilotherms are also called “ectotherms” or “cold-blooded animals .”. Such creatures are the thermoregulatory opposites of “endotherms” or “homeotherms” – better known to most of us as “warm-blooded animals” – which are able to maintain a fairly high and constant body temperature relatively independent of the ….

WebMay 27, 2024 · A poikilotherm is an organism whose internal temperature varies considerably. It is the opposite of a homeotherm, an organism which maintains thermal homeostasis.
